Start your Hokkaido adventure in Sapporo, the capital city. Begin with a stroll through Odori Park, a beautiful green space in the heart of the city. Climb the Sapporo TV Tower for panoramic views of the cityscape.
Visit the Historical Village of Hokkaido, an open-air museum that showcases the island's history through reconstructed buildings from the Meiji and Taisho periods.
Explore Susukino, Sapporo's entertainment district, known for its vibrant nightlife, restaurants, and shopping. Try local delicacies like miso ramen and fresh seafood.
Take a short train ride to Otaru, a charming port city. Walk along the picturesque Otaru Canal, lined with historic warehouses and quaint shops.
Visit the Otaru Music Box Museum, where you can admire and purchase beautifully crafted music boxes. Enjoy the nostalgic atmosphere and unique souvenirs.
Stroll down Sakaimachi Street, known for its preserved merchant houses and glassware shops. Sample local sweets and enjoy a leisurely dinner in one of the cozy restaurants.
Head to Niseko, a world-renowned ski resort. Spend the morning skiing or snowboarding on its powdery slopes, suitable for all skill levels.
After an active morning, relax in one of Niseko's many onsens (hot springs). Enjoy the therapeutic waters and stunning mountain views.
Explore Hirafu Village, the heart of Niseko's après-ski scene. Dine at a local izakaya and experience the lively atmosphere.
Travel to Shiretoko National Park, a UNESCO World Heritage site known for its pristine wilderness and diverse wildlife. The journey offers scenic views of Hokkaido's landscapes.
Embark on a guided walk around the Shiretoko Five Lakes, surrounded by lush forests and mountains. Keep an eye out for local wildlife, including deer and foxes.
End your day with a relaxing soak in Utoro Onsen, enjoying views of the Sea of Okhotsk. Savor a traditional Japanese dinner at your accommodation.
Visit the Abashiri Prison Museum to learn about the history of Japan's most infamous prison. Explore the preserved buildings and exhibits.
In winter, take a drift ice cruise on the Sea of Okhotsk. Witness the stunning natural phenomenon of floating ice and spot seals and sea eagles.
Enjoy a dinner featuring fresh seafood, a specialty of the Abashiri region. Try local dishes like crab and sea urchin.
Travel to Furano, famous for its vibrant flower fields. Visit Farm Tomita to see the stunning lavender fields and other seasonal blooms.
Head to Biei to see the mesmerizing Blue Pond, known for its striking turquoise color. Explore the surrounding area, which offers beautiful landscapes and photo opportunities.
Visit the Furano Cheese Factory to learn about cheese-making and sample a variety of cheeses. Enjoy a casual dinner at the factory's restaurant.
Travel to Hakodate and start your day at Goryokaku Park, a star-shaped fort with beautiful gardens. Climb the Goryokaku Tower for a bird's-eye view of the area.
Explore the Hakodate Morning Market, where you can sample fresh seafood and local produce. Try the famous seafood rice bowls for lunch.
Conclude your Hokkaido journey with a cable car ride to the top of Mount Hakodate. Enjoy one of Japan's most famous night views, overlooking the city and the sea.
